What Is The Genius Act

The legislation establishes a regulatory framework for stablecoins, a type of cryptocurrency often tethered to the value of the U

Moreover, Dollar or another asset, which makes them a more secure investment than other cryptocurrencies

Furthermore, The act would establish guidelines for banks and other entities that issue stablecoins, and safeguards for stablecoin holders, in this volatile climate

What Is The Digital Asset Market Clarity Act (noteworthy indeed), considering recent developments

It would divide regulatory jurisdiction for digital assets between the Commodity Futures Trading Commission and the Securities and Exchange Commission

The bill would establish definitions of three types of digital assets—securities, commodities and stablecoins—and assign regulatory duties to each agency
